About this book
Exosome Communication: Advances in Research and Therapeutics for Health and Disease serves as a crucial reference for pharmaceutical scientists, focusing on the key qualities of exosomes as drug delivery vehicles. Exosomes are intracellular membrane-based vesicles with diverse compositions, offering significant advantages over traditional drug delivery systems such as liposomes and polymeric nanoparticles, due to their nonimmunogenic nature. This book provides a comprehensive exploration of exosomes, starting with their history and development, understanding extracellular vesicles and biogenesis, and techniques for isolation and characterization. This book also addresses critical considerations like quality control, heterogeneity reduction, regulatory and ethical aspects, clinical trials, and scale-up manufacturing.
- Comprehensive Coverage: Detailed exploration of the research history, development, and different isolation techniques of exosomes.
- Therapeutic Applications: In-depth discussion of the diverse therapeutic applications of exosomes in health and disease.
- Development Challenges: Insightful analysis of the challenges for the development of exosome nanovesicle-based formulations for drug delivery.
